Hospital Service Corporation of RI

Hospital Service Corporation of RI
Hospital Service Corporation of RI 31 Canal Walk Providence, RI 02903
About

Hospital Service Corporation of RI

Hospital Service Corporation of RI practices at 31 Canal Walk, Providence, RI 02903
Primary Specialty

Uncategorized

Consumer Feedback
Add a Review
There are no recent reviews. Be the first!